SENEGAL: A GROUP OF PROTESTERS STORMED THE RESIDENCE OF A MAGISTRATE TO SET IT ON FIRE

The temperatures at Grand-Yoff were high this Wednesday. According to testimony, a group of protesters stormed a building where a magistrate lived with the intention of setting it ablaze. Defending himself, one of the tenants drew his weapon and fired. One of them collapses after being hit by the shot.

It is estimated that the victim’s life is not at risk after being rescued and taken to Idrissa Pouye Hospital. According to L’Observateur, the latter is called Ibrahima Ndong and is 29 years old. He is being kept under observation, under police surveillance.

In addition, the newspaper identified the shooter. He is an insurer named AKM. He was arrested and taken to the Grand-Yoff police station. His weapon, an automatic pistol, and their ammunition were seized.

Les Échos informs that the magistrate targeted by the demonstrators moved on the spot. After talking to the police, just after the incident, he left the building with his family to an undisclosed destination.

Urban Security is in charge of the investigation.
